Cost forecasting, at its core, is the process of estimating and predicting the future costs of a project, product, service, or any other activity. It's essentially about peering into the future and saying, "Based on what we know now, here's how much we think this is going to cost." Sounds simple, right? Well, it can be, but it can also get pretty complex depending on the scale and nature of what you're trying to forecast. The key is to use available information, historical data, and various techniques to create the most accurate prediction possible. This prediction then helps businesses and individuals make informed decisions about resource allocation, pricing, and overall financial planning. The goal is to anticipate potential costs to avoid unpleasant surprises and ensure that projects stay within budget. So, what are we actually looking at when we talk about cost forecasting? We're looking at things like labor costs, material costs, overhead expenses, and any other cost elements that contribute to the overall price tag of something. The scope of a forecast can range from a few weeks to several years, depending on the needs of the business or project. For example, a construction company might forecast costs for a multi-year building project, while a retail business might forecast costs for the next quarter to manage inventory and staffing. There are many different methods and tools available to assist with cost forecasting. These tools can range from simple spreadsheets to sophisticated software that utilizes advanced statistical models. Choosing the right method depends on the complexity of the project, the availability of data, and the level of accuracy required. Jenis-Jenis Forecasting Biaya: A Quick Overview!
Alright, let's explore the different types of cost forecasting. You’ll find that there isn't a one-size-fits-all approach. Instead, several methods are used, depending on the type of business and specific needs. Understanding the differences will help you choose the best approach for your project. First, we have qualitative forecasting. This method relies on expert opinions, market research, and subjective judgments to predict costs. It's often used when historical data is scarce or when the project involves new products or services. Techniques include the Delphi method, market research, and brainstorming sessions. Next up is quantitative forecasting, which uses historical data and statistical models to forecast costs. This approach is ideal when you have ample data. Common methods include time series analysis, regression analysis, and moving averages. Quantitative forecasting offers a more objective and data-driven approach. Then, we have bottom-up forecasting. This involves estimating costs from the lowest level of detail – think of it as building your forecast from the ground up. You start by estimating the cost of individual components or activities and then aggregating those costs to arrive at a total project cost. Bottom-up forecasting is very detailed and accurate.
Another approach is top-down forecasting. In this method, you start with a high-level estimate of the total cost and then break it down into smaller components. This approach is quick and easy, but less detailed than bottom-up forecasting. When choosing which forecasting types to use, you can also use a combination of qualitative and quantitative forecasting to leverage the strengths of each approach. This blended approach is particularly useful in complex or uncertain situations, as it allows you to balance data-driven insights with expert judgment. For instance, you could use quantitative methods to analyze historical data while also gathering expert opinions on the impact of future market trends. This is where you can be flexible with your cost prediction and get the best results. Moreover, many companies incorporate activity-based costing (ABC) into their cost forecasting. ABC involves identifying the activities that drive costs and then assigning costs to those activities. It provides a more accurate view of how costs are incurred throughout a project or process. ABC is particularly beneficial for businesses with complex processes and multiple cost drivers. Bagaimana Cara Melakukan Forecasting Biaya? Step-by-Step!
Okay, guys, let’s get into the nitty-gritty of how to actually do cost forecasting. Don’t worry, it's easier than you might think! This step-by-step guide will walk you through the process, making it simple and manageable.
Step 1: Define the Scope. Before you even start crunching numbers, you need to be crystal clear about what you're forecasting. What project are we talking about? What's the timeline? What activities and resources are involved? Define the scope of your forecast as precisely as possible. This includes all aspects of the project, service, or product. Define the timeframe: Are you forecasting for a week, month, quarter, or year? The timeframe will determine the data, and tools used for your forecast. Next, list all the activities and resources: What labor, materials, equipment, and other resources are required? The level of detail will depend on the scale of the project, but the more detailed, the better. Having a clearly defined scope prevents scope creep and ensures the forecast is targeted and accurate. When you have a solid scope, you create a foundation for accuracy and give your team the right understanding.
Step 2: Gather Data. Now it's time to collect all the data you need to make accurate predictions. Gather as much relevant data as possible, including historical costs, market prices, vendor quotes, and any other information that will inform your forecast. Make sure to collect past project costs, supplier quotes, labor rates, and equipment rental costs. When it comes to market prices, research current and projected prices for materials, labor, and other resources. Identify any cost drivers that can help you understand the factors influencing your costs. The more you have available to you, the better you can forecast, and that goes for any project. Keep in mind that the quality of your forecast is only as good as the data you use. So, take your time in the data collection phase, to ensure that the data is relevant, accurate, and up-to-date. Without solid data, the forecasting process will have some gaps.
Step 3: Choose Your Forecasting Method. As we discussed earlier, there are several methods you can use. Select the one that is best suited to your project and data availability. For simpler projects, a basic method like the moving average might be enough. For more complex projects, you may need to use more sophisticated methods, such as regression analysis, or a combination of methods to improve accuracy. Consider the project's complexity, data availability, and the desired level of accuracy when choosing your forecasting method. Evaluate the resources required to implement each method, including the time, expertise, and tools needed. After careful consideration, select the method that best meets your needs.
Step 4: Develop the Forecast. It's time to apply your chosen method. Use the data you've gathered to develop a detailed cost forecast. This often involves using spreadsheets or specialized forecasting software to create your model. Input the collected data into your chosen method, such as a spreadsheet or specialized forecasting software. Perform the calculations and generate the cost forecast. This is where the magic happens, so make sure you review your calculations. Analyze the results, look for trends, and identify any potential cost drivers. The result of this process is your cost forecast, which will show you the predicted costs for the project. Be sure to note any uncertainties or assumptions that might affect the forecast's accuracy.
Step 5: Review and Refine. Cost forecasting isn't a one-and-done deal. Regularly review and refine your forecast as new information becomes available. Monitor actual costs against your forecast and make adjustments as needed. Compare your actual costs with your forecasted costs, which helps identify any variances and understand the reasons behind them. This can help you identify opportunities for improvement. Be sure to document the changes you make to your forecast, along with the reasons behind them. Document the changes to your forecast and keep a detailed record of each adjustment. Tools and Techniques for Effective Cost Forecasting
Alright, let’s talk about some of the tools and techniques that will help you do a great job of cost forecasting.
Spreadsheets. Spreadsheets like Microsoft Excel or Google Sheets are great for beginners. They're user-friendly, and you can create basic models, track costs, and perform simple calculations. Spreadsheets are excellent for projects with moderate complexity and are a very accessible option. You can use these to create budgets, calculate costs, and develop basic cost forecasts. You can also use functions, charts, and graphs to visualize your data and gain insights. Spreadsheets are a cost-effective choice and offer a good starting point for learning about cost forecasting.
Cost Forecasting Software. If you need more advanced capabilities, there are dedicated software packages designed for cost forecasting. These tools offer more features, such as advanced analytics, scenario planning, and integration with other business systems. Cost forecasting software is ideal for larger projects or businesses that need more sophisticated and reliable predictions. Software like Procore, Planview, and Vena Solutions. Some software even uses artificial intelligence and machine learning to improve the accuracy of the predictions. Using specialized software can streamline the forecasting process.
Time Series Analysis. Time series analysis is a technique that uses historical data points collected over time to identify trends and patterns. It's especially useful when forecasting costs that are influenced by seasonality, such as seasonal labor or energy costs. These models can help you understand the behavior of costs over time and predict future costs with greater accuracy. Common time series models include moving averages, exponential smoothing, and ARIMA (Autoregressive Integrated Moving Average). You can use this method to analyze past data and use the trend to identify patterns.
Regression Analysis. Regression analysis helps you understand the relationship between different variables, such as project size and labor costs. It's useful for projects where costs are influenced by multiple factors. By identifying the key variables that drive costs, you can create a more accurate forecast. This method helps to identify the relationship between various factors, allowing you to estimate cost based on other related factors. Regression analysis can be done using spreadsheet software or specialized statistical software.
Expert Judgment. Sometimes, you'll need to tap into the knowledge and experience of experts. Expert judgment is particularly useful when there's limited historical data or when dealing with new technologies or markets. In this case, you can use the Delphi method, which involves gathering expert opinions, summarizing them, and providing feedback to the experts. You can use market research to gather information on current and future costs. These techniques allow you to incorporate both quantitative data and expert opinions to improve the accuracy of your forecast. Frequently Asked Questions (FAQ) about Cost Forecasting
To make sure you're completely clear on the subject, let's go over some frequently asked questions.
Q: What is the difference between cost forecasting and budgeting?
A: Cost forecasting is the process of estimating future costs, while budgeting is the process of allocating resources based on those estimates. Forecasting provides the information used to create the budget.
Q: How can I improve the accuracy of my cost forecasts?
A: Use high-quality data, choose the right forecasting method, regularly review and refine your forecasts, and involve experts. Reviewing your forecast regularly is important to improve the accuracy of the predictions.
Q: What are some common challenges in cost forecasting?
A: Lack of historical data, changes in market conditions, unexpected events, and scope creep are some common challenges. Proper planning and risk management can help mitigate these challenges.
Q: When should I update my cost forecast?
A: Update your forecast regularly (e.g., monthly or quarterly) or whenever there are significant changes to the project scope, market conditions, or other key factors. Keeping the data updated will help maintain the accuracy of your forecasts.
Q: What is a good way to minimize cost overruns?
A: By using a good forecasting plan and having risk management protocols, you can minimize cost overruns. Monitoring costs regularly, identifying potential cost risks early, and developing mitigation strategies can help.
